tokens.about_title

What Is Synthetix

Synthetix is a decentralized protocol that enables the creation and trading of synthetic assets on the blockchain.

Origins and Background

Launched in 2018, Synthetix originated as Havven, a project focused on stablecoins. It evolved into a broader synthetics platform on Ethereum. The founding team, led by Kain Warwick, aimed to democratize access to global assets through blockchain. Synthetix now operates on Optimism and Ethereum mainnet, providing deep liquidity for derivatives.

Core Concept and Ecosystem

At its heart, Synthetix uses pooled collateral like SNX, ETH, and LUSD to issue Synths—tokens that track real-world assets like stocks or currencies without holding them directly. The ecosystem includes user-facing protocols like Kwenta for trading and Lyra for options, fostering composable finance. Upcoming updates like Perps V2 and Synthetix V3 promise low-fee futures and permissionless derivatives.

How Does Synthetix Work

Operational Mechanisms

Synthetix runs on Ethereum and Optimism, leveraging smart contracts for synthetic asset issuance. Users stake SNX as collateral to mint Synths, which mirror underlying assets' prices via oracles.

Consensus and Security

It uses proof-of-stake (PoS) consensus, where SNX stakers secure the network and earn fees. Private keys manage user wallets, while public keys facilitate transactions. The system ensures security through over-collateralization, typically at 500%, to absorb price fluctuations.

Technical Principles

Smart contracts handle debt pools, adjusting stakers' positions dynamically. Off-chain oracles will enhance Perps V2 for efficient futures trading.

How Is New Synthetix Created

Issuance Method

New SNX isn't mined like Bitcoin. It's issued through an inflationary model to reward stakers.

Staking and Reward Mechanisms

Holders stake SNX to collateralize the network, earning staking rewards from inflation and a share of transaction fees. The inflation rate decreases over time, promoting long-term participation.

Supply Limits

Synthetix has a maximum supply of 339,889,850 SNX, with circulating supply at 343,466,217 as of September 5, 2025. Rewards encourage ecosystem growth without unlimited issuance.

The Use Cases of Synthetix

DeFi and Trading

Synthetix powers DeFi by enabling synthetic assets for trading without traditional intermediaries. Users access commodities, forex, or equities on-chain.

Governance and Staking

SNX holders participate in governance, voting on protocol upgrades. Staking provides yields, supporting liquidity for integrated apps like atomic swaps via 1inch.

Broader Applications

It facilitates cross-border transfers of synthetic value and NFT integrations. Future uses include permissionless derivatives for global markets.

Pros & Cons / Risks

Pros

- High decentralization allows permissionless asset synthesis. - Deep liquidity supports low-fee trading in DeFi. - Staking rewards incentivize participation and network security. - Scalability on Optimism reduces Ethereum congestion.

Cons / Risks

- Price volatility can lead to significant losses for stakers. - Regulatory changes might impact synthetic assets. - Technical risks, like smart contract vulnerabilities, exist. - Over-collateralization ties up capital inefficiently.

Comparison

Synthetix vs. Ethereum

Unlike Ethereum's general-purpose platform, Synthetix specializes in synthetics, offering deeper liquidity for derivatives. Ethereum focuses on broad dApps, while Synthetix builds atop it for targeted finance.

Synthetix vs. Bitcoin

Bitcoin emphasizes value storage with PoW mining. Synthetix uses PoS for asset synthesis, providing more utility in DeFi but higher complexity.

tokens.detail_A8
Moving Averages (MA): Smooth out price data to identify trends. Common examples are the 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day MAs.
Relative Strength Index (RSI): Measures price movement magnitude and identifies overbought or oversold conditions.
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D): Momentum indicator that highlights the relationship between two moving averages.
Bollinger Bands: Plot standard deviations around a moving average to help identify volatility and potential price breakouts.
